## Artifact Signing — SDK Parity Notes (Weekly Sync)

Kestrel SDK for Android reached parity with the Swift client this sprint: offline queueing, batched telemetry, and retry semantics now match. Both SDKs ship as signed artifacts from the same pipeline. Remaining gap: background sync throttling, targeted next sprint. Verify both release bundles before tagging. Both artifacts validate against the shared signing key below.

signing key of kawig-fafog = bky19_6Fypv1qws7J8qJtaYjX

We are changing the Ledgerline payroll export from fixed-width records to versioned TSV with an explicit header row. Downstream, the Mayfern benefits bridge parses by column name, so ordering is no longer load-bearing, but the header must never be localized. Rounding now happens once, at export time, using banker's rounding. Please read the migration notes before touching the serializer. The constants that govern batching, retry, and rounding precision are listed below.

tuning table, kawep-tawif:
CAPS = {
    "olidor": 80,
    "belion": 7,
    "quenys": 225,
    "druox": 839,
    "fraath": 482,
}

Night-shift staff: Floor 4 of the Tellhaven Building opens this week. After 21:00, access is via the rear stairwell only; the lifts are locked out overnight during the settling period. Complete a walk-through of the new floor once per shift and log it. The stairwell keypad accepts the code below.

badge for yahop-fawep: bdg-XBKXI-68071

**Q: How do I archive an old cold storage bucket?**

A: Easy — tag the bucket "frost" in the Hullvane console, wait for the nightly sweep, then confirm it shows up in the archive ledger. Don't delete anything manually; the sweeper handles lifecycle rules. One catch for new folks: the archive vault needs unsealing first, and the recovery passphrase for that is:

vault phrase of yaguf-hahaf = druath-holix